Area of Expertise:
- DBS (Deep Brain Stimulation) for: Parkinson’s, Dystonia,
Tremors, Epilepsy, Psychiatric disorders like OCD, Major
depression etc.
- Ablation surgeries: Parkinson’s, Dystonia, Tremors, Psychiatric
diseases, pain, spasticity etc
- Neuro-Onco Surgery
- SCS (Spinal cord stimulation) for: Intractable pain syndromes
like CRPS, FBSS, Phantom limb pain, Neuropathic pain
including diabetic neuropathy; Peripheral arterial occlusive
diseases & angina; post traumatic paraplegia etc.
- ITDD (Intrathecal drug delivery) for: Spasticity in cerebral
palsy, spinal cord injury, HSP and other causes; Intractable pain
syndromes especially cancer related pain etc.
- PNS (Peripheral nerve stimulations) for: SNS for bowel-bladder
incontinence; VNS for epilepsy; Phrenic stimulation for
diaphragm palsy; ONS/STN/SON for intractable headaches
like migraine, cluster headaches
- Programming of DBS, SCS, VNS, SNS, ITDD and other
neuromodulation systems
- Surgeries/injections/stimulations for trigeminal neuralgia and
hemifacial spasm
- Epilepsy surgeries: Lesionectomies with corticography &
cortical mapping; ablations including in hypothalamic
hamartoma; SEEG implantation; ATL-AH; disconnections;
functional hemispherotomy; VNS, DBS, RNS etc.
- Brachial plexus and peripheral nerve surgeries: Brachial plexus
injuries-Neuotization/grafts/distal nerve transfers, Entrapment
syndromes like Carpel/Cubital tunnel syndromes, Tardive
ulnar nerve palsies
